Interview from Adam
Are you male or female?
Adam: Male

How old were you when you attended this facility?
Adam: 23

Describe your addiction:
Adam: I started drinking and smoking pot and cigarettes at a young age it wasn't long after that that I was doing pills and cocaine uppers, downers anything I could get my hands on. I loved quaaludes codeine Percocets tumminols vicodin methadone I was a garbage. Methadone I was a garbage head. Than I met the love of my life QUEEN heroin and there is nothing I would not do to get it. I did a lot of crazy messed up shit in them years .

Why did you choose to go to rehab?
Adam: My life was out-of-control totally manageable I was headed for long-term prison or death I was living a horrible existence. And I knew if I didn't go I would die on the street , in a gutter, only God knows where .

Why did you choose this facility?
Adam: I knew some friends that had went through the program and it worked pretty well for them I also knew a few of the counselors that work there ,they were from my old neighborhood .

How long were you in this rehab facility? Inpatient or outpatient?
Adam: About 90 days inpatient

What is this facility's approach to the treatment process?
Adam: The facility was based on a 12 step program AA and NA. Their program offered group therapy one-on-one counseling study classes inside meetings outside meetings came in,all based On the 12 steps of AA. We did multi meetings study groups group counseling one counseling they kept us busy from seven in the morning till nine at night . Little revolved around the 12-step AAA program

What do you think this rehab facility does well?
Adam: They had good people running the place,most of the counselors had been through many of the trials and tribulations and Horrible living that comes along with abusing drugs and alcohol . I think they care about their patients and want a better life for themselves and the patients

What could this facility do better?
Adam: I don't know if there's anything they can do better in my mind it's all up to the individual you have to want to get clean and change your life because nothing changes unless you change it . No one can be forced into recovery this is a decision you must make on your own you need to set your own goals and go for them.

Overall do you feel your treatment here was successful or not?
Adam: Yes the treatment works they give you good tools good direction and good people to work with. This particular rehab any rehab if you follow simple suggestions and listen to the people that have been through it anybody can make it and live a shoulder clean Wonderful life but you need to totally surrender and give up your old way of living .

Did you relapse after treatment?
Adam: Yes I relapsed, but it's not a requirement I relapsed because I didn't want to follow some Simple suggestions like stay away from old people places and things I took my own will back tried it my way again and failed.
